Bilibili Inc. (NASDAQ:BILI - Get Free Report) saw a significant growth in short interest during the month of February. As of February 15th, there was short interest totalling 26,060,000 shares, a growth of 29.0% from the January 31st total of 20,200,000 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 6,630,000 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 3.9 days.

Bilibili (NASDAQ:BILI -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 20th. The company reported $0.05 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.03 by $0.02. The firm had revenue of $1.08 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$1.05 billion. Bilibili had a negative return on equity of 8.23% and a negative net margin of 5.01%. Analysts anticipate that Bilibili will post 0.16 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Bilibili Inc provides online entertainment services for the young generations in the People's Republic of China. It offers a range of digital content, including professional user generated videos, mobile games, and value-added services, such as live broadcasting, occupationally generated videos, audio drama on Maoer, and comics on Bilibili Comic.
